The Sony WF-C500 portable Bluetooth wireless earphones have a isolating ear-insert design. These iPod/cellphone-centric earphones are intended for use with iPods, iPads, some other cell phones, as well as standard audio devices. The earphones have an inline microphone and inline remote with and integrated volume. Additional features include either earpiece can be used alone for one ear monitoring of Bluetooth streamed audio and telephone communications. Carrying case/charging cradle has built-in rechargeable battery that the manufacture claims can be used to add an additional 10 hours of play time for a total of 20hrs. Manufacturer claims water resistance (IPX4). Has controls for play/pause/skip forward and backward, and digital voice assistant activation. Has power on/off alert tone and voice announcements, Bluetooth connect/disconnect/battery level voice announcements. Supports Apple Siri, and Google Assistant voice commands when used with mobile devices that have those features. Has quick charge feature: 10 min of earphone charging will provide 1 hr. of playtime. Earbuds are compatible with Sony's 360 Reality Audio virtual surround sound on several streaming services (Deezer, Tidal, Nugs.net). Bluetooth connected Apple mobile devices using iOS Version 5 and above will show the battery level. Free Sony Headphones Connect app download for Apple and Android mobile devices can act as a audio program player and can provide tonal balance presets and equalization, optimize the Sony 360 Reality Audio feature, and update the earphone's firmware. Supports Google Fast Pair for Android devices and Swift Pair for Windows 10 computers. The WF-C500 comes with 3 pairs of ear pieces in various sizes, USB-C connector charging cable, charging cradle/recharger battery/carrying case, Warranty Booklet, Quick Start Guide and is covered by a 12-month parts/12-month labor warranty.
